Concept:Mistakes in learning reveal a student’s thinking process and are valuable for improvement.Explanation:When a student makes an error, it shows a gap between existing and new knowledge.Mistakes help the teacher understand how children learn and address individual needs.They encourage students to try new problem-solving strategies and become better critical thinkers.Thus, mistakes are a necessary part of learning because they allow both teacher and student to analyze errors and correct them effectively.Answer:B. is correct since it will provide opportunity to both teacher and students to analyse the mistakes and address them effectively.
